Position: Bioinformatics Analyst – Proteomics & Multi-Omics


Albert Einstein College of Medicine, Department of Biochemistry & Proteomics Core

 

We are seeking a motivated and detail-oriented Bioinformatics Analyst to join the Sidoli Laboratory and Proteomics Core at the Albert Einstein College of Medicine. This entry-level position offers the opportunity to work at the interface of experimental and computational biology, contributing to cutting-edge biomedical research projects in aging, chromatin biology, cancer, metabolism, and single-cell proteomics. The analyst will support data processing, analysis, and integration across proteomics, transcriptomics, and other high-throughput biological datasets generated in close collaboration with research groups across the institution.

POSITION RESPONSIBILITIES

Key Responsibilities

  • Process, analyze, and visualize mass spectrometry-based proteomics data (DDA, DIA, SILAC, single-cell proteomics).
  • Develop and maintain reproducible computational pipelines using Python, R, and shell scripting.
  • Implement statistical and machine-learning approaches for high-dimensional data integration.
  • Collaborate with faculty, postdocs, and students to interpret results and generate mechanistic insights.
  • Maintain accurate documentation of analyses, workflows, and results for publication and reproducibility.
  • Support data management, including version control, large-scale storage, and compliance with institutional data security policies.
  • Contribute to lab meetings, grant proposals, and manuscript preparation.

QUALIFICATIONS

Qualifications

 

Required

  • Bachelor’s degree in Bioinformatics, Computational Biology, Computer Science, or related field.
  • Familiarity with proteomics or high-throughput sequencing data analysis.
  • Basic programming skills in Python, R, or comparable languages.
  • Experience working in Unix/Linux environments and using version control (e.g., Git).
  • Analytical and problem-solving skills.
  • Excellent communication and organizational abilities.

Preferred

  • Experience with proteomics data analysis tools (e.g., MaxQuant, DIA-NN, Spectronaut, Skyline) and/or RNA-seq analysis frameworks.
  • Knowledge of statistical modeling and data visualization for biological applications.
  • Exposure to HPC clusters or cloud computing environments.
  • Familiarity with reproducible research practices (e.g., R Markdown, Jupyter, Docker/Singularity).
